Transaction 7543a5ce892466e1a440fda60e949af6673adf8a7fbf9087374e14bfe64bee4e

1 Input
2 Outputs
  • 7543a5ce892466e1a440fda60e949af6673adf8a7fbf9087374e14bfe64bee4e:0
  • value  1775858
    address  1PLLneGWcMyqTP3frHiRSEPqsBvsxEfCDy
  • 7543a5ce892466e1a440fda60e949af6673adf8a7fbf9087374e14bfe64bee4e:1
  • value  1017218
    address  35kj8CSodsMDkYNx1daBAdFQjTUvPxeKy6